FinWise Bancorp (FINW) recently released its the previous quarter earnings results, marking the latest public operational disclosure for the regional banking institution. The reported ear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ter came in at $0.27, while revenue data was not included in the publicly available filing for this period. The release accompanied a public earnings call where leadership discussed quarterly performance, operational priorities, and broader industry conditions impacting the firm

Management Commentary
During the the previous quarter earnings call, FINW leadership highlighted key operational developments from the period, without providing additional proprietary quantitative metrics beyond the disclosed EPS figure. Management noted that the quarter saw continued investment in digital onboarding and customer service infrastructure, initiatives designed to reduce customer acquisition costs and improve retention rates for both deposit and lending products. Leadership also addressed credit quality trends during the quarter, noting that portfolio performance remained within the firm’s pre-defined risk parameters, with non-performing loan levels staying aligned with internal targets. Management further acknowledged that interest rate volatility during the quarter created headwinds for net interest margin, the core profitability metric for most banking institutions, and noted that the firm implemented targeted pricing adjustments for both loans and deposits to partially mitigate these pressures. Leadership also noted that customer growth for its digital banking segments remained consistent with recent trends during the quarter.

Forward Guidance
FinWise Bancorp’s leadership shared cautious qualitative forward guidance during the call, avoiding specific quantitative projections for upcoming periods in line with their standard disclosure practices. Leadership noted that potential upcoming shifts in monetary policy, evolving consumer credit demand, and ongoing competitive pressures in the regional banking space could all impact operational performance in coming periods. The firm stated that its core priorities moving forward include balanced, low-risk portfolio expansion, continued cost optimization across non-customer-facing operational functions, and targeted investments in digital capabilities that align with demonstrated customer demand. Leadership also noted that the firm would continue to monitor macroeconomic conditions closely, adjusting operational strategy as needed to mitigate potential downside risks while pursuing potential growth opportunities that align with its risk tolerance framework.

Market Reaction
Following the release of FINW’s the previous quarter earnings results, market reaction was relatively muted in initial trading sessions, with trading volume remaining in line with recent average levels, based on available market data. Sell-side analysts covering the regional banking sector noted that the reported EPS figure was roughly aligned with broad market consensus expectations, though the lack of disclosed revenue data contributed to modestly elevated volatility in after-hours trading immediately following the release. Some analysts have noted that the firm’s continued focus on digital infrastructure investment could potentially position it to capture market share in its core operating regions if adoption of digital banking services among small businesses and consumers continues to grow, though these potential upside factors could be offset by broader industry headwinds, including interest rate fluctuations and potential increases in credit risk if macroeconomic conditions soften.
